Pagina principala » şcoală » Utilizați date booleene, date și caractere speciale pentru a vă oferi căutările dvs.

    Utilizați date booleene, date și caractere speciale pentru a vă oferi căutările dvs.

    Găsirea lucrurilor dvs. în Windows Search nu necesită cunoașterea sau chiar îngrijirea sintaxei avansate a interogărilor, dar dacă aveți 1000 de imagini, fișiere muzicale și videoclipuri, atunci cu siguranță vă ajută. AQS strălucește într-adevăr când vă salvați lucrurile într-un loc sigur, dar nu vă puteți aminti unde este locul respectiv, deci chiar dacă ați pierdut ceva, nu pierdeți niciodată într-adevăr dacă știți cum să îl căutați!

    ȘCOLAREA NAVIGAȚIEI
    1. Opriți vânătoarea și începeți să găsiți!
    2. O privire nouă și câteva trucuri noi
    3. Utilizarea spațiului de lucru pentru maximizarea capacității de căutare
    4. Utilizați date booleene, date și caractere speciale pentru a vă oferi căutările dvs.
    5. Utilizați sintaxa avansată a interogărilor pentru a găsi totul

    Documentele vechi, mesajele de poștă electronică, contactele și foile de calcul se pot pierde adesea într-o dărâmare a confuziei datelor. Rezultatul, avem deseori o idee vagă în care un anumit fișier nu are nicio sugestie exactă cum să îl găsim. Aici AQS vine la îndemână. Lucrul frumos despre AQS este că vă puteți împărți rapid prin această aglomerație și restrângeți căutarea la câteva fișiere selectate.

    Întregul punct al AQS este acela de a ajuta utilizatorii "să-și definească mai bine și să-și restrângă căutările". În această lecție vom să vă prezentăm pe scurt AQS, dar accentul acestui capitol va fi să vă învăț instrumentele pe care le puteți utiliza pentru a vă extinde căutările dvs. și obținerea unor rezultate mai definitive, ceea ce va duce logic la ultima lecție despre parametrii AQS.

    Aceste instrumente includ operatori booleeni, operatori de date și caractere întîlnite. Puteți căuta, cu siguranță, fără aceste instrumente, și acest lucru poate fi suficient pentru a găsi ceea ce căutați, cu toate acestea, lucruri precum boolean și wildcards îmbunătățesc cu adevărat căutarea și accelerarea găsirii fișierelor, mai ales dacă aveți multe lucruri stocate sau arhivate.

    Să vorbim din nou despre operatorii booleeni

    Am menționat operatorii booleeni mai devreme în această serie, acum să vorbim despre asta mai detaliat. Boolean vă permite să combinați operatorii de căutare pentru a vă micșora sau lărgi rezultatele. De exemplu, puteți constrânge o căutare cu NU. De exemplu, ați putea căuta toate fișierele de imagini, dar nu fișiere bitmap. Pe de altă parte, puteți căuta fișiere de muzică sau fișiere de imagini, ceea ce înseamnă că căutarea dvs. va afișa rezultate cu ambele tipuri de fișiere.

    Să mergem prin niște operatori booleeni pentru a ști cum funcționează. Notă, operatorii Boolean trebuie să fie complet capitalizați și nu puteți utiliza NOT și OR în aceeași interogare.

    Expresie Exemple Cum functioneaza
    NU mărul NU plătește Găsește exemple de "măr", dar nu "plăcintă"
    - Plăcintă cu mere Returnează instanțe de "măr", dar nu "plăcintă"
    SAU măr sau plăcintă Găsește ceva cu "mere" sau "plăcintă"
    Ghilimele "Plăcintă cu mere" Gaseste expresia exacta "placinta de mere"
    parantezele (Plăcintă cu mere) Returnează rezultate care conțin termenii măr sau plăcintă în orice ordine
    > Data:> 12/31 / 99size:> 10000 Găsește fișiere create după 12/31 / 99Finse fișiere mai mari de 10000 de octeți
    < Data:<11/05/04size:<10000 Găsește fișiere create înainte de 12/31 / 99Finse fișiere mai mici de 10000 octeți
    ... data: 12/31/99 ... 12/31/00 Găsește fișiere cu date de creație de la 31/31/99 la 12/31/00

    De fapt, puteți crea o căutare folosind doar boolean. Să formăm un exemplu, vrem să găsim un fișier creat după 31 octombrie 2012 cu expresia "Cum să-l":

    Căutând în dosarul Documentele noastre, ni se dau patru rezultate datate după 31 octombrie 2012 cu "How-to Geek" undeva în numele sau folderul. Ar trebui să fie destul de ușor de înțeles. Cel mai bun lucru despre Boolean este că funcționează cel mai bine atunci când este combinat cu parametrii de căutare AQS.

    Și, Proprietăți booleene

    De asemenea, puteți găsi anumite tipuri de fișiere utilizând proprietăți booleene. Să ne uităm la aceste proprietăți și să vă arătăm cum funcționează. Următorul tabel este inserat direct din documentația Microsoft cu privire la AQS, cu unele modificări minore care îi fac să fie geeker.

    Proprietate Exemplu Funcţie
    este: atașament geek este: atașament Utilizați această opțiune pentru a găsi atașamente cu cuvântul "geek" (la fel ca isattachment: true)
    e online: geek isonline: adevărat Găsește lucruri care sunt online și conțin cuvântul "geek"
    isrecurring: geek isrecurring: adevărat Localizați elementele recurente cu "geek" în ele
    isflagged: geek isflagged: true Returnează rezultatele cu "geek" care au fost marcate, cum ar fi pentru revizuire sau follow-up
    isdeleted: geek isdeleted: true Acest lucru vă va afișa elementele care au fost șterse care au "geek"
    este gata: geek este completat: fals Returnează rezultatele "geek" care au fost marcate incomplete
    hasattachment: geek hasattachment: true Asemănător cu situația, numai acest lucru arată rezultatele cu elemente care au "geek" și un atașament
    hasflag: geek hasflag: adevărat Orice element cu "geek" care are steaguri

    Nu vom petrece nici un timp semnificativ asupra proprietăților booleene. Ele sunt cele mai utile, cum ar fi atunci când căutați prin Outlook, care este dincolo de sfera de aplicare a acestei serii.

    Cu toate acestea, dacă utilizați Outlook, odată ce ați citit această serie, ar trebui să aveți posibilitatea de a aplica proprietăți booleene pe cont propriu pentru a găsi mai ușor mesaje, mai ales dacă aveți mii și nu sunteți sigur cum să găsiți cea pe care o faceți, căutând!

    O notă rapidă privind datele

    Să ne îndreptăm atenția asupra întâlnirilor. Am descris cum să folosim Boolean pentru a returna rezultatele bazate pe date, fie înainte sau după o anumită dată sau între două date. Puteți să luați acest lucru destul de mult și să utilizați valori relative ale datei și zilei.

    Acest lucru ar trebui să fie destul de ușor de înțeles. Să încercăm un exemplu pentru a ne asigura că este ferm în mintea ta. Să spunem că vrem să căutăm pentru a vedea ce am scris în ultima lună, în acest caz, în iunie 2014. Am putea scrie intervalul de date ca "Data: 6/1/2014 ... 6/30/2014 "Dar asta durează mai mult timp. Este mult mai ușor să scrieți "data: luna trecută" și obțineți următorul rezultat.

    Acordat, dacă ați vrea să vă constrângeți rezultatele pentru luni după luna iunie, va trebui să utilizați funcția range. Apoi, din nou, cunoașterea valorilor date relative vă poate ajuta în cele din urmă să tăiați câteva colțuri și să economisiți timp.

    De asemenea, rețineți că puteți să vă perfecționați în continuare rezultatele folosind alți operatori de căutare, cum ar fi titlurile și cuvintele cheie. Să spunem că vrem să vedem toate fișierele din Dropbox noastre care au fost create în ultimul an cu "școală geek" în ele.

    Dacă pur și simplu căutăm fișiere create în ultimul an, vom fi afișați aproape 1300 de rezultate și dacă căutăm doar "școala geek" suntem copleșiți de aproximativ 1100 de rezultate. Dar dacă combinăm cei doi operatori de căutare, vedem cât de repede putem restrânge rezultatele noastre la 52 de elemente:

    Deci, pentru a rezuma, puteți utiliza Boolean pentru a găsi fișiere după dată, urmând mai multe metode. Puteți găsi fișiere înainte de () o anumită dată, puteți să creați fișiere create în timpul unei perioade de timp sau într-un interval de date (...) și puteți utiliza valori relative, așa cum am descris (săptămâna trecută, ultima lună, anul trecut).

    metacaractere

    Cardurile Wild sunt simboluri pe care le puteți folosi atunci când nu știți exact ceea ce căutați, dar poate aproape să ghiciți. Există două metacaractere acceptate în Windows Search: "*" și "?".

    Wildcard *: Căutarea unor șiruri necunoscute

    Folosirea unui asterisc vă permite să înlocuiți un șir de text. Acest lucru este adesea util dacă știți ce tip de fișier căutați, dar nu știți unde este. De exemplu, să presupunem că doriți să găsiți un fișier .jpg care poate fi într-un dosar care conține și alte subfoldere. Puteți deschide fiecare dosar și puteți sorta conținutul după tipul acestuia în vizualizarea detaliilor. Sau, puteți utiliza caracterul * wildcard.

    Evident, încercarea de a găsi un anumit element .jpg de la aproape 9000 de elemente va dura mult timp, deci cu siguranță că doriți să utilizați alți operatori de căutare pentru a vă restrânge rezultatele. Așa cum am menționat, cu toate acestea, wildcard-ul este folosit pentru a înlocui un șir de text.

    Deci, în următorul ecran, căutăm "image * .jpg" și sunt afișate toate instanțele fișierelor imagine începând cu "imagine" și terminând cu ".jpg":

    Evident, 6308 de dosare este încă o mulțime, dar este mult mai mică de 9000 și ilustrează modul în care funcționează wildcard-ul asterisc. Să ne uităm acum la modul în care funcționează macheta de întrebări.

    Wildcard?: Căutarea unor caractere necunoscute

    Pur și simplu, wildcard-ul? vă permite să le înlocuiți pentru orice caracter dintr-o căutare. Aceasta înseamnă că dacă căutați un fișier și nu sunteți sigur cum este scris, puteți pur și simplu să înlocuiți "?" Pentru personajele pe care nu le cunoașteți.

    În următorul exemplu, căutăm fișiere care încep cu "img_2" și se termină cu ".jpg".

    Nu suntem siguri care sunt cele trei numere, așa că o înlocuim cu semne de întrebare. Desigur, ați putea introduce un * aici, dar dacă faceți asta, veți obține rezultate cu mai mult de 3 caractere. În acest caz, căutăm în mod special fișiere cu trei caractere între "2" și ".jpg".

    Să aruncăm o privire la un alt exemplu, de această dată combinând ambele metacaractere într-o singură căutare. În acest screenshot, dorim să căutăm mp3-urile Led Zeppelin, dar nu suntem siguri exact cum este scris. Este "Led" sau "Lead" la început? Este "Zeppelin" sau "Zeppelen?" Să încercăm să căutăm un "wildcard" pentru "* zeppe ??? mp3" și să vedem ce se întâmplă.

    Vedeți în acest exemplu, * ia locul primelor trei sau patru caractere. În acest caz, înlocuiește "Led_", în timp ce cele trei semne de întrebare de la sfârșit înlocuiesc ceea ce se dovedește a fi "lin" și nu "len". De asemenea, reamintim că sfârșitul căutării cu .mp3 este restricționat la acel tip de fișier. Dacă nu, ar fi posibil să vedem imagini și fișiere text, de asemenea.

    Deci, asta e pentru cartile cu numele. Noi credem că sunt destul de ușor de înțeles și de o utilitate extraordinară într-un vârf de căutare. Să facem o scurtă prezentare a parametrilor actuali ai AQS înainte de a încheia lecția de astăzi.

    O introducere în sintaxa interogărilor avansate

    Când utilizați AQS, vă puteți restrânge căutările folosind patru parametri. Vrem doar să vă asigurați că aveți acest gând ferm înainte de a dezvălui lecția de mâine.

    Magazine

    Puteți utiliza AQS pentru a căuta locații cum ar fi un anumit dosar sau puteți interoga baze de date cum ar fi fișierele de date Microsoft Outlook. Acestea sunt cunoscute sub numele de magazine de fișiere.

    feluri

    Utilizați AQS pentru a căuta tipuri de fișiere, care pot fi orice, cum ar fi documente, fișiere imagine, foi de calcul și multe altele. Tipurile de fișiere sunt unul dintre parametrii cei mai frecvent utilizați pe care îl veți angaja atunci când efectuați căutări corecte.

    Proprietăți

    Proprietățile fișierelor sunt lucrurile care descriu un fișier, cum ar fi dimensiunea acestuia, data la care a fost creat / modificat, titlurile acestuia și multe altele.

    În captura de ecran de mai sus, vedem foaia de proprietăți pentru un mp3. Pe el vedem tipul fișierului, locația, dimensiunea și datele (create, modificate și accesate). Acestea sunt proprietăți "comune" și pot fi găsite în orice fișier.

    Există, de asemenea, proprietăți "specifice", care se aplică numai tipului unui anumit fișier. De exemplu, în cazul mp3-ului nostru, putem căuta și rata bitului, artiștii, genul, numele albumului și multe altele. Același lucru este valabil și pentru comunicații, fișiere video, înregistrări TV, imagini, contacte etc..

    Cuprins

    Puteți utiliza căutările de conținut pentru a căuta fișierele dvs. pentru anumite cuvinte cheie. Căutările de conținut se aplică fișierelor care conțin text, cum ar fi documente, foi de calcul, prezentări și alte tipuri de fișiere similare. Nu puteți căuta cu adevărat imagini, videoclipuri și muzică dacă nu aveți informații suplimentare (metadate) scrise în acel fișier care pot fi găsite din proprietăți.

    Fișierele text sunt un excelent exemplu. Să presupunem că avem o grămadă de fișiere text și căutăm cazuri de "a fi sau nu să fim" sau poate că vrem doar să-l găsim pe Hamlet. Pentru că "a fi sau nu a fi" este conținut în conținutul lui Hamlet, putem pur și simplu să căutăm acea frază și aceasta va fi afișată în rezultatele.

    După cum puteți vedea, căutarea noastră de conținut scoate rapid în evidență locația lui Hamlet printre cărțile noastre și există doar o singură instanță a lui Hamlet și, astfel, un exemplu de "a fi sau nu a fi".

    Vă puteți imagina cât de util ar putea fi dacă vă aduceți aminte de o frază de frază pe care ați folosit-o într-o lucrare pe care ați scris-o în colegiu sau de o carte pe care ați citit-o pe tabletă, dar nu aveți nicio idee despre ce sau unde este. Pur și simplu căutați de pe desktop pentru această expresie și ar trebui să apară în rezultatele dvs.!

    Concluzie

    Vom opri lecția de astăzi chiar aici. Evident, este o mulțime de lucruri de digerat, dar dacă înțelegeți cum funcționează acești operatori, puteți crea interogări mai ascuțite.

    Lucrul de astăzi este de a încerca boolean, date, și wildcards afară. Încercați să găsiți anumite tipuri de fișiere utilizând metacaractere și apoi constrângerea căutărilor folosind date și Boolean. Cine știe, ați putea găsi chiar și ceva pe care ați uitat total de pe computerul dvs..

    Mâine, vom încheia în mod evident discuția noastră despre Windows Search cu o examinare amănunțită a parametrilor Advanced Syntax Query și apoi vom pune totul împreună pentru a vedea cum funcționează toate acestea!